Three Hikers Killed on Active Volcano While Creating Online Content
A tragic incident has resulted in the deaths of three hikers who were killed during a volcanic eruption. According to reports, these individuals were driven by the desire to create online content and had deliberately ignored official safety warnings before attempting to ascend the active volcano. The eruption occurred while they were on the mountain, leading to fatal consequences. This event highlights the growing dangers associated with social media-driven tourism, where individuals may take excessive risks to capture unique footage or photographs for digital platforms. Authorities had previously issued warnings regarding the instability of the volcano and the high risk of eruption, urging the public to stay away from restricted areas. Despite these clear advisories, the hikers proceeded with their ascent, prioritizing content creation over personal safety. The incident serves as a stark reminder of the lethal power of natural phenomena and the critical importance of adhering to safety regulations in hazardous environments. It also raises broader questions about the influence of online content culture on individual behavior and risk assessment in extreme situations.
